Sister to Sister

I had the joy yesterday evening of walking a 79 year old woman to the bus stop. Her name is Anastasia, and she regularly attends one of our home groups. A few months ago, Anastasia repented, came to faith in Christ, and now is awaiting baptism in our church plant. As we walked, she told me that she had recently written her sister who lives in another part of Russia, a long way from Moscow. And she shared her testimony of coming to Jesus and meeting regularly now with God’s people in Bible study. She urged her sister to try to find a group of believers which study the Bible.

Her sister replied, saying that she has heard of those kind of people in her city – people that gather for Bible study – but she doesn’t know exactly where to find them. She wrote that she would be looking for these Godly people, so that she too, could learn God’s Word.

Amazing! – how God uses a changed life in Moscow, to have impact through a written letter, on another individual, practically in another country! Pray for Anastasia’s sister to become our “sister in the Lord” by finding a group of believers in her city.

I got on the bus and waved good-bye to a smiling, Spirit-filled, 79 year old, holding a cane – one of God’s cherished children.
